XDS ID

XDS ID Display provides a channel's call letters, the network's name, and even a program
name. The XDS ID information is provided by the broadcaster.

Noise Muting

This feature inserts a blank blue screen over channels which are not broadcasting or are too
weak to be received clearly.

Front Panel Lock

This allows you to lock the keys on the front of the TV, so that a child may not accidentally
change your viewing preferences.
